After Action Report 2006

The 2006 toy drive effort was successful to a level unforeseen by management as the year began. In 2006, Toys for the Troops’ Kids shipped and distributed over 24,000 toys to 25 military commands and military bases situated in the states of California, Hawaii and Nevada, as follows:

California
  • 699th MAINTENANCE CO. U.S.ARMY (Fort Irwin) - 323 received
  • USMC AIR GROUND COMBAT CENTER 29 PALMS - 2500 received
  • USMC AIR STATION MIRAMAR 1750 received
  • NWS CHINA LAKE - 20 received
  • NAS LEMOORE - 400 received
  • USMC CAMP PENDLETON (all commands) – 3550 received
  • USN VENTURA (Seabees and NAS Pt Mugu) - 2489 received
  • BEALE AFB - 2410 received
  • MARCH AFB (462nd Air Mobility Wing –USAFR) – 263 received
  • TRAVIS AFB - 1700 received
  • 40th PSD (Cal Guard) -60 received
  • ENGINEER BRIGADE 40th ID (Cal Guard) - 60 received
  • 145th ENGINEERS (Cal Guard) – 80 received
  • 1114TH TRANSPORTATION COMPANY (Cal Guard) - 388
  • 3RD 106TH INFANTRY (Cal Guard) - 160 received
  • HHC 185TH INFANTRY (Cal Guard) - 200 received
  • 118TH MAINTENANCE CO (Cal Guard) - 60 received
  • 1/184TH INFANTRY (Cal Guard) - 60 received
  • CO. 1 DET 1 (Cal Guard) - 22 received
Nevada
  • NELLIS AFB –1486 received
  • NAS FALLON – 40 received
  • USNR OPERATIONAL SUPPORT CENTER ( Las Vegas) - 30 received
  • 1/222 CAVALRY BATALLION ( Nev Nat Guard – Las Vegas ) – 225 received
Hawaii
  • USMB HAWAII (Kaneohe) - 672 received
  • 25th INFANTRY DIVISION – 5251 received

The 2006 effort involved the support of the Kiwanis clubs of the Cal-Nev-Ha District and the expansion to add a second major collection point in South Sacramento, with the premises donated by Inter Cal Real Estate, as was the Citrus Heights collection site. The support by the cities of Citrus Heights and Sacramento was invaluable. Corporate and business contributions of “satellite” collection points, and in-kind and cash donations and cash contributions exceeded many times over the 2005 levels, growing the 2006 results to five times that of 2005. Thanks to the charitable support of Sacramento’s McClellan Park, we added large off-site warehousing and an air cargo capability.
